Foros del Web » Programando para Internet » PHP »

[SOLUCIONADO] sumar 1 asistencia en cada consulta

Estas en el tema de sumar 1 asistencia en cada consulta en el foro de PHP en Foros del Web. Hola buen dia. como puedo sumar 1 cada vez que se haga una consulta mi BD tiene nombre, dirección, teléfono, y asistencias lo que necesito ...
  #1 (permalink)  
Antiguo 21/01/2016, 12:07
Avatar de bernaap  
Fecha de Ingreso: agosto-2007
Mensajes: 74
Antigüedad: 16 años, 8 meses
Puntos: 0
sumar 1 asistencia en cada consulta

Hola buen dia. como puedo sumar 1 cada vez que se haga una consulta

mi BD tiene nombre, dirección, teléfono, y asistencias

lo que necesito hacer es cada vez que se realice una consulta se le sume uno a asistencias

pero no se como hacerlo

GRACIAS
  #2 (permalink)  
Antiguo 21/01/2016, 13:33
Avatar de mazaku  
Fecha de Ingreso: septiembre-2009
Ubicación: Veracruz
Mensajes: 104
Antigüedad: 14 años, 8 meses
Puntos: 0
Respuesta: sumar 1 asistencia en cada consulta

Hola no se mucho pero a ver si te sirve para lo que necesitas

Código:
//MySqli Update Query
$results = $mysqli->query("UPDATE tabla SET asistencias=asistencias+1 WHERE nombre=$nombre");
saludos
  #3 (permalink)  
Antiguo 21/01/2016, 14:00
Avatar de bernaap  
Fecha de Ingreso: agosto-2007
Mensajes: 74
Antigüedad: 16 años, 8 meses
Puntos: 0
Respuesta: sumar 1 asistencia en cada consulta

Cita:
Iniciado por mazaku Ver Mensaje
Hola no se mucho pero a ver si te sirve para lo que necesitas

Código:
//MySqli Update Query
$results = $mysqli->query("UPDATE tabla SET asistencias=asistencias+1 WHERE nombre=$nombre");
saludos
Hola gracias por tu ayuda

mira hice esto pero no guarda o no se que me falte

Código PHP:

require('conexion.php');


$reuniones $extraido['reuniones'] + "1";

    
$id=$_POST['busca'];
                                
    
$query="UPDATE usuarios SET reuniones='$reuniones' WHERE id='$id'" or die ("no guarda");

echo 
$reuniones
en el echo si me pone bien la cantidad ya sumada pero no la guarda
  #4 (permalink)  
Antiguo 21/01/2016, 15:11
 
Fecha de Ingreso: agosto-2010
Ubicación: santiago, CHILE
Mensajes: 564
Antigüedad: 13 años, 8 meses
Puntos: 9
Respuesta: sumar 1 asistencia en cada consulta

eso falta

mysql_query($query);
  #5 (permalink)  
Antiguo 21/01/2016, 17:21
Avatar de xfxstudios  
Fecha de Ingreso: junio-2015
Ubicación: Valencia - Venezuela
Mensajes: 2.448
Antigüedad: 8 años, 10 meses
Puntos: 263
Respuesta: sumar 1 asistencia en cada consulta

Código PHP:
Ver original
  1. require('conexion.php');
  2.  
  3.  
  4. $reuniones = $extraido['reuniones'] + "1";  //AQUI SUMAS EL VALOR
  5.  
  6.     $id=$_POST['busca'];
  7.                                  
  8.     $query="UPDATE usuarios SET reuniones='$reuniones' WHERE id='$id'" or die ("no guarda"); //AQUI ACTUALIZAS EL CAMPO
  9.  
  10. echo $reuniones; //AQUI ESTAS MOSTRANDO LO MISMO QUE EN LÑA VARIABLE SUPERIOR

aqui echo $reuniones; solo estas mostrando la suma principal porque no estas haciendo una query que extraiga el campo ya actualizado
__________________
[email protected]
HITCEL
  #6 (permalink)  
Antiguo 21/01/2016, 17:21
Avatar de xfxstudios  
Fecha de Ingreso: junio-2015
Ubicación: Valencia - Venezuela
Mensajes: 2.448
Antigüedad: 8 años, 10 meses
Puntos: 263
Respuesta: sumar 1 asistencia en cada consulta

Código PHP:
Ver original
  1. require('conexion.php');
  2.  
  3.  
  4. $reuniones = $extraido['reuniones'] + "1";  //AQUI SUMAS EL VALOR
  5.  
  6.     $id=$_POST['busca'];
  7.                                  
  8.     $query="UPDATE usuarios SET reuniones='$reuniones' WHERE id='$id'" or die ("no guarda"); //AQUI ACTUALIZAS EL CAMPO
  9.  
  10. echo $reuniones; //AQUI ESTAS MOSTRANDO LO MISMO QUE EN LÑA VARIABLE SUPERIOR

aqui echo $reuniones; solo estas mostrando la suma principal porque no estas haciendo una query que extraiga el campo ya actualizado
__________________
[email protected]
HITCEL
  #7 (permalink)  
Antiguo 21/01/2016, 17:52
Avatar de marmol  
Fecha de Ingreso: marzo-2004
Ubicación: en argentina
Mensajes: 197
Antigüedad: 20 años, 1 mes
Puntos: 4
Respuesta: sumar 1 asistencia en cada consulta

Hola bernaap aca te dejo como quedaria el codigo te faltó mysql_query como dijeron nuestros compañeros.
Pues luego de la actualizacion en la db, le consultamos el campo con el id y obtenemos el valor ya actualizado y lo imprimimos. Espero que te ayude saludos!!

Código PHP:
require('conexion.php'); 
 
 
$reuniones $extraido['reuniones'] + "1";  //AQUI SUMAS EL VALOR
 //Tenes que limpiar minimamente la variable post por seguridad
    
$id=htmlentities($_POST['busca']); 
                                 
    
$query="UPDATE usuarios SET reuniones='$reuniones' WHERE id='$id'";
$resultado mysql_query($query$variable_de_coneccion_para_que_conecte_tu_archivo_conexion.php) or die("no guarda"); //AQUI ACTUALIZAS EL CAMPO
 
 

//Consultamos nuevamente a la db y extraemos el campo y lo imprimimos.

$sSQL "SELECT reuniones FROM usuarios WHERE id='$id'";
$result mysql_query($sSQL$variable_de_coneccion_de_tu_conexion.php) or die("no guarda");
 
while(
$row mysql_fetch_array($result)) { //Exploracion comun de registros

//Aca ves como quedo.
echo $row['reuniones'];

__________________
Fabricante Maquina industriales
http://www.guidobatanmaquinarias.com

Última edición por marmol; 21/01/2016 a las 17:58
  #8 (permalink)  
Antiguo 22/01/2016, 22:31
Avatar de bernaap  
Fecha de Ingreso: agosto-2007
Mensajes: 74
Antigüedad: 16 años, 8 meses
Puntos: 0
Respuesta: sumar 1 asistencia en cada consulta

Cita:
Iniciado por __SDP__ Ver Mensaje
eso falta

mysql_query($query);
Muchas gracias es lo que necesitaba agradezco mucho su ayuda

Etiquetas: aumentar
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 17:30.